NateDawg Posted January 12, 2020 Share Posted January 12, 2020 Here is a good example of what vinegar will do to a maxspect gyre shaft. I bought his pump about 5ish months ago used, cleaned it with vinegar, washed and rinsed, then put the pump in storage for a future build. Pulled it out today and had to basically hammer the impeller out because neodymium magnet that was encased swelled up. 1 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
